
Estoy intentando crear un elemento de instalación de aplicaciones en el menú. Donde una vez que haces clic en él, ejecuta el comando para instalar el programa. Puedo usar apt-get para esto y un iniciador personalizado.
Sin embargo, una vez instalada la aplicación, ¿cómo puedo hacer para que elimine automáticamente el "Iniciador del instalador" una vez instalada la aplicación?
Perdóneme si no fui claro, no estaba seguro de cómo formular mi pregunta.
PD: estoy usando el entorno xfce(xubuntu).
Respuesta1
Puedes averiguar qué lanzadores ha instalado algo ejecutando:
dpkg -L <package> | grep -E "^/usr.*share.*desktop\$"
Eso enumerará los archivos. Puedes eliminarlos (no estoy seguro de hacerlo) o cambiarles el nombre por otro (como pegar un .disabled
al final). Así es como haría el segundo:
dpkg -L <package> | grep -E "^/usr.*share.*desktop\$" | sudo xargs -I% mv "%" "%.disbaled"